Early Playing Style

When Musetti first emerged on the professional scene, he was known for his creative shot-making and exceptional versatility. His game was characterized by a strong one-handed backhand, inventive angles, and an aggressive baseline style. Early on, he relied heavily on his ability to surprise opponents with drop shots and sudden changes in pace.

Key Elements of His Evolving Game

As Musetti gained experience, he began to refine his tactical approach. Several key elements now define his playing style:

  • Enhanced Consistency: Improved shot accuracy and reduced unforced errors.
  • Strategic Variation: Mixes powerful groundstrokes with delicate drop shots and slices.
  • Footwork and Court Coverage: Increased agility allows for better positioning and shot selection.
  • Serve Development: His serve has become more reliable, setting up aggressive play from the baseline.

Tactical Breakdowns

Baseline Play

Musetti’s baseline game combines heavy topspin and quick, flat shots to keep opponents on the defensive. He often initiates rallies with deep, penetrating shots, then capitalizes on short balls to attack the net or execute drop shots.

Use of Angles and Drop Shots

One of Musetti’s signature tactics is his use of sharp angles and drop shots to break opponents’ rhythm. These shots are especially effective against opponents who prefer baseline rallies, forcing them to move quickly and adapt.

Recent Developments

In recent years, Musetti has incorporated more physicality into his game. His improved fitness allows for longer rallies and increased offensive pressure. Additionally, he has worked on his serve to become more aggressive, aiming to win free points and set up offensive plays early in the point.
